During the quarterly audit we found that the health-check settings on the Quayside load balancer no longer match what the Lanternfold service actually serves. Two of the four backend nodes were hand-edited during the March incident and never reconciled, so the probe path, interval, and failure threshold differ per node. This causes intermittent flapping when traffic shifts. Please treat the values below as canonical and restore them on every node before closing this ticket. The expected configuration for all backends is as follows.

config for bahop-baduf:
[kasion]
team = lamath
access_code = ac_d807e5
host = kasion.paliqcloud.corp
port = 4000
owner = julix.tamvan
peer = frair.qorvelsoft.local

## Sweep orphaned volumes and load balancers

This PR adds the Gravelpit sweeper, which scans our Hollowvale regions nightly for resources whose owning deployment no longer exists. Anything unmatched for two consecutive sweeps gets tagged; a third miss triggers deletion. Dry-run mode is on by default, so nothing is destroyed until ops flips the flag. If you're picking this up as a contractor, start with the scheduler module. The sweep cadence and grace periods are controlled by these constants.

constants for yaduf-fahag:
BUDGETS = {
    "kelix": 528,
    "briwyn": 734,
}

## Building Access — Spares Room (Hullbrook Annex)

Contractors: the spare hardware room is down the east corridor on the ground floor, third door on the left. Sign in at the front desk first and grab a visitor lanyard. Anything you take out, jot it in the blue logbook — yes, even the little stuff. The door self-locks, so don't wedge it. To get in, punch in the code below.

staff pass of hagug-taguf = bdg-HJ-9